jump.c
162 KB
-
jump.c (redirect_exp_1): Rework from old redirect_exp. · 2ea64f10
* jump.c (redirect_exp_1): Rework from old redirect_exp. Never commit change group changes. (invert_exp_1): Similarly. (redirect_exp, invert_exp): Use them. (redirect_jump_1): New. (invert_jump_1): New. (jump_optimize_1): Remove code subsumed by condexec.c. * rtl.h (invert_jump_1, redirect_jump_1): Declare. From-SVN: r33474
Richard Henderson committed